is it possible? i know its all about skill and balance and all that great stuff but this bike is HEAVY! has anyone heard of it?
if i would put a stage 2 kit on my bike with a kav belt and light roller weights would it be easier to pull up? im not the heaviest... 120 LBS so i dont have very much weight to throw into it.
just curious... not somthing that has to be done... would just be cool.

i have seen malagutis wheelies. i think those and the derbi GP1s might be the heaviest scooters around. if you just get a good 70cc kit without gearing a pipe and tune the tranny you should be able to get that bike up no problem. when i say tune the tranny, you can play with the stock trans, changing weights in the pulley, playing with the clutch.
